Pagerduty: Managing and resolving incidents and disruptions

Pagerduty is a premier incident management software that provides Processes and tools for identifying, addressing, and recovering from incidents that impact services. It is renowned for solving critical problems such as Incident management, On-call scheduling, Alerting, Workflow automation, Analytics.

Incident Management includes the methodologies, systems, and approaches for effectively addressing events that impact services. It includes phases such as early warning, triage, diagnostics, remediation, and continuous improvement.

Sparklayer B2B: Facilitating online transactions between businesses

Sparklayer B2B is a highly regarded b2b ecommerce platform solution that offers A platform that enables businesses to procure and distribute products or services to other businesses in an online environment. It addresses challenges like B2B ecommerce, Punchout catalogues, Quote management, Customer-specific pricing, Multi-channel selling.

B2B Ecommerce Platforms are developed to simplify and systematise the complex processes involved in buying and selling products or services between businesses. They provide features and tools for creating online catalogues, handling orders and inventory, enabling negotiations and contracts, and connecting with other business systems.
